Which bank can grant education loan to a farmer not paying income tax? What I should do for it?
I want to study degree in engineering so, I need education loan. My father is a farmer and family income is very low so, he has no ITR file. Which bank can grant me education loan? What I should do for it?

There are several banks that offer education loans to students from economically weaker sections, including farmers who do not pay income tax. However, the eligibility criteria and terms and conditions of the loan may vary from bank to bank.
You can approach government-owned banks such as State Bank of India, Punjab National Bank, Bank of Baroda, etc. which have specific education loan schemes for students from low-income families. Additionally, you can also explore loan options from private banks such as HDFC Bank, Axis Bank, ICICI Bank, etc. To apply for an education loan, you will need to submit documents such as your admission letter, fee structure of the course, mark sheets, identity proof, address proof, income certificate, etc. In the case of your father being a farmer, you can submit his land records or other relevant documents as proof of income. It is recommended that you visit the bank's website or branch office to get a detailed understanding of the loan scheme, eligibility criteria, and documents required for the application.
